May 27 According to the "Milan Sports Daily", Inter Milan hopes to renew his 1+1 contract with Inzaghi, and his annual salary will increase to 7 million to 8 million euros.

Inzaghi became Inter Milan's head coach in 2021, when his annual salary was 4 million euros. After that, Inzaji renewed his contract with Inter Milan many times, and his annual salary was first increased to 5 million euros, and now it has reached 6.5 million euros + bonus. In order to keep Inzaghi, Inter Milan is preparing to renew his contract with him again this summer.

The contract between Inzaghi and Inter Milan expires in 2026. Inter Milan's unwritten unspoken rule is that they will not start a new season with the coach who only has one year left, so they will renew their contract with Inzaghi. All parties have begun informal discussions, but Inter Milan and Inzaghi Jr. are both focused on the Champions League final and will start formal negotiations early next week.

"Milan Sports Daily" stated that Inter Milan and Inzaghi have always renewed their contract for one year each time, but this time Inter Milan wants to renew their contract with Inzaghi for a longer time, rather than just one year (by 2027). Inter Milan hopes to add at least the terms to the contract to automatically renew until 2028, that is, renew the 1+1 contract. In addition, Inter Milan's annual salary for Inzaghi will reach 7 million to 8 million euros, and there will be bonuses.

However, Saudi team Riyadh Crescent is also interested in Inzaghi, who can offer a huge annual salary for Inzaghi (previously reported 25 million euros) and provide a signing budget of hundreds of million euros. Inter Milan's budget to introduce forwards this summer is 40 million euros, which is already a high expense for Inter Milan, although not as good as the Riyadh Crescent.
